[ QUOTE ]
oh, i guess Aaron hasnt weighed in yet. he started it all last time

[/ QUOTE ]

There are a couple significant differences between this hand and the other one.

This hand: 89o on a Q94 flush draw board
Other hand: JTs on a QT7 flush draw board

Difference #1: No backdoor flush draw this time
Difference #2: Backdoor straight draw needs to hit two inside cards this time
Difference #3: Backdoor straight draw brings hero to an idiot straight this time
Difference #4: 1 of 5 villains (20%) have acted in this hand as opposed to 3 of 7 (42%) villains in the other (including a check and a fold)
Difference #5: Extra BB in the pot due to the two extra preflop limpers (33% bigger pot)

They're not the same. This is a pretty safe fold. The other is an okay peel if the players behind are passive.
